
The focus of art historians' attention is rarely on European portrait miniatures of the 17th to 20th centuries, but this book illuminates them from various viewpoints through a series of essays by 19 internationally recognized specialists. This volume brings together studies of the many and varied uses of miniature portraits, their functions in both private and public life, and significant yet little-known collections, along with various artists and special production techniques. The book documents the results of a conference organized by the Tansey Miniatures Foundation in Celle, Germany, in January 2013.
